I figured everyone would enjoy keeping tabs on how IU's current commits are faring in the Indiana high school state tournament.
Anthony Leal - Bloomington South (IN) High School
After handling Columbus East, 67-34, in the first round of the Columbus North sectional, the Panthers earned a spot in the sectional final game with a 59-49 win over Columbus North on Friday night. Leal poured in 16 points in the victory. Bloomington South will play East Central tonight for the sectional title.
Trey Galloway - Culver (IN) Academy
Coached by Galloway's father, Mark, Culver Academy made quick work of Plymouth on Friday night, running out to a 66-24 stomping en route to a date with South Bend Adams in tonight's LaPorte sectional final. Trey registered 19 points in the winning effort.
Khristian Lander - Evansville (IN) Reitz High School
In a rousing 84-67 win over Evansville Harrison in the sectional semifinal game Friday night, Lander had a monster game, tallying 32 points, 5 rebounds and 5 assists. He was also a perfect 6/6 from the three-point line. Reitz will face Castle in the Evansville North sectional final in a rematch of a 70-62 Castle win back on December 20th.
